Data Modem: is where you select the type of modem. There will be
several options here, depending on your brand and model. If the
modem you are using is not in the list of known devices, you can
choose Generic Serial to set the communication parameters to work
with just about any external data modem.
Serial Port: displays the current settings for communication between
the receiver and the modem. This includes:
Baud Rate: displays the baud rate the receiver will use to
communicate with the modem.
Parity: displays the parity the receiver will use to communicate with
the modem.
Serial Port: displays the serial port the receiver will use to
communicate with the modem.
Note: The following settings will vary depending on your choice of
modem. You may see one of the following:
Configure Serial / Configure…: opens the Modem Serial Comms.
screen (Page R-105), where you can change the settings for
communication between the receiver and the data modem.
Modem Settings: displays the settings last used by Survey Pro for
this modem type. This includes:
Channel: Displays the last radio channel when applicable.
Sensitivity: Displays the last radio sensitivity when applicable.
Mode: Displays the last radio base mode when applicable.
Configure Modem: Establishes communication with the radio
firmware and opens the Radio Settings screen (Page R-106), where
you can change the radio channel and sensitivity settings.
Select Modem: Allows you to select an existing data modem
configuration for your cell phone or IP modem. (IP modem is only
available when RTK Rover is selected for the receiver.)
